Etymology of the English word computerist

the English word computerist
derived from the English word computer
derived from the English word compute
derived from the Latin word computare (reckon, compute, calculate)
derived from the Latin word putare (think, believe, suppose)
derived from the Proto-Indo-European root *pau-
using the English suffix -ist
derived from the Latin suffix -ista
derived from the Greek suffix -istes
